Kubernetes vs Alternatives
| Feature | Kubernetes | Nomad | Ecs |
|---|---|---|---|
| Ecosystem | Largest (CNCF) | HashiCorp stack | AWS-native |
| Complexity | Higher learning curve | Simpler | AWS-managed |
| Portability | Multi-cloud | Multi-cloud | AWS only |

Should we use managed Kubernetes (EKS/GKE/AKS) or self-managed?
Managed services reduce operational overhead for control plane management and are recommended for most organizations. We help evaluate based on your team's expertise, compliance requirements, and cost considerations.
How do you handle Kubernetes security hardening?
We implement Pod Security Standards, network policies, RBAC configuration, secret management with external stores, image scanning, and runtime security tools like Falco. We audit against CIS benchmarks and SOC 2 controls.
What's the best approach for multi-environment deployments?
We recommend GitOps with ArgoCD or Flux, using Helm or Kustomize for environment-specific configurations. This provides audit trails, easy rollbacks, and consistent deployments across dev/staging/production.
How do you optimize Kubernetes costs?
We implement right-sizing recommendations, pod autoscaling (HPA/VPA), spot/preemptible instances, cluster autoscaling, and resource quotas. We often achieve 30-50% cost reductions through optimization.
Can you migrate our applications from VMs to Kubernetes?
Yes, we follow a proven migration methodology: containerize applications, design Kubernetes manifests, implement CI/CD pipelines, migrate data, and perform gradual traffic shifting with monitoring at each step.
How do you set up monitoring and alerting for Kubernetes?
We deploy the Prometheus-Grafana stack with pre-built Kubernetes dashboards, configure alerting for resource usage and application health, and integrate with PagerDuty/OpsGenie for incident management.
